We've released further CCTV images of a male we are trying to identify in relation to a recent robbery at a bookmakers in Devizes.

On Thursday 16 July at approximately 9.20pm, an unknown male wearing a hoodie and mask walked in to the Megabet shop in The Brittox and demanded money while threatening the male member of staff with what was believed to have been a weapon wrapped in a bag.

An amount of money was handed over to the male before he made off.

Please see CCTV images here of a male on a bike we would like to speak to in relation to this incident.

Det Sgt Robert Blake, who is leading the investigation, said: "A male on a bike was seen riding on the High Street and into the Brittox before entering the bookmakers and committing an armed robbery.
"He left via the same route out of the town centre.
"If you recognise this person or remember seeing him riding in or around the town before or after this incident please contact us."
